This amendment would simply change the law to allow federally chartered financial institutions that have the word ``Federal'' in their name or in their title to opt for a State banking charter if they so choose. Last year, when this issue came up in the Committee on Banking and Financial Services during markup of H.R. 10, this same amendment passed unanimously. Over 500 financial institutions across the country are hamstrung because they have the word ``Federal'' in their name. Some of these banks and thrifts may be over 100 years old and would like to benefit from the dual banking system and would simply like to change from a national charter to a State charter without having to change their name. I urge my colleagues to support this amendment to bring parity and fairness for all financial institutions.
